Brow Lamination, also called a brow lift, will help you with gaps, thinning, unruliness, or overplucking your eyebrows. The brushed up, and polished results will visually increase the volume and expand the shape of your natural eyebrows. The hair length creates thickness, while baby hair covers holes and gaps. If your brow gaps are prominent, use eyebrow enhancing serum to fill them in or ask during the procedure for a tint. 

Brow Lamination will enhance the brows that you already have by manipulating the hairs into place to set them into a uniform shape. Please note that the hairs will still move and will need to be brushed daily. If you want them to stay in the shape that has been created a Brow gel is recommended.
